Sat 697908960044279

decimal
139581.3960044279
degree
0°139581′477″3960044279‴
percentile
33.23376003866568%
name
ixfcfnwqlyg
cycle
0
epoch
0
period
69
block
139581
offset
3960044279
timestamp
rarity
common